Output 8d895b53ae2a20a59d12ef9514f2ccaf173082d72ef23010fc39329d9b6fcffe:0

value
1124712931
script pubkey
OP_0 OP_PUSHBYTES_20 68437698ff007da5368cdce4f3c90c3e579fda6d
address
bc1qdpphdx8lqp762d5vmnj08jgv8etelkndfjhy2v
transaction
8d895b53ae2a20a59d12ef9514f2ccaf173082d72ef23010fc39329d9b6fcffe